Job Summary
Join a team responsible for crafting a fresh landmark that emphasizes cultural appreciation among colleagues and the pursuit of greatness.
The Staff Accountant is responsible for assisting the Director of Finance and staff in maintaining accurate and timely financial reporting; ensuring acceptable levels of internal control; ensuring compliance with all federal, state, and local regulations and Raffles Hotels Standard Operating Procedures; and safeguarding owners/investors assets.
